Edgecam 2014 R1 is a specific release of the Edgecam software, which was launched in 2014. This version is particularly notable for its enhanced capabilities in 3D milling, turning, and wire EDM. It offers improved performance, new functionality, and better integration with various CAD systems. Edgecam 2014 R1 supports a wide range of CNC machines and controllers, making it a versatile tool for manufacturers.

Edgecam 2014 R1 is a specific version of the Edgecam software, released in 2014. This version offers a range of features, including enhanced machining strategies, improved user interface, and better integration with other CAD/CAM systems. With Edgecam 2014 R1, users can create complex machining processes, simulate and verify their designs, and optimize their manufacturing workflows.
